Tennessee insurance commissioner McPeak steps down to join private sector
article
Tennessee insurance commissioner Julie Mix McPeak, who has been attributed to modernising the state’s captive laws and is the former president of the National Association of Insurance Commissioners (NAIC), is stepping down from her position on June 14.   15 May 2019

The Terrorism Risk Insurance Program Reauthorization Act (TRIPRA) is due to expire on December 31, 2020, but further extensions are uncertain, raising the potential for property/casualty insurers - and by extension captives - to face rating downgrades due to over-reliance on the programme, according to AM Best.   13 May 2019

Strategic Risk Solutions (SRS) has assumed the management of Old Main Assurance, the Bermuda-based captive of Texas energy company Marathon Oil, from Marsh.   8 May 2019

Stanford Health Care has requested to withdraw the financial strength ratings of its Bermuda captive, SUMIT Insurance Company following a downgrade from AM Best.   8 May 2019

North Carolina’s proposed legislation amendment that would temporarily exempt captive insurers redomesticating to the state from premium taxes - also known as the ‘premium tax holiday’ - has been delayed.   3 May 2019

The use of captives to insurance against cyber risk has doubled since 2015, according to Aon’s Global Risk Management Survey 2019.   2 May 2019
